Selena Gomez and Rema’s “Calm Down” Joins Spotify’s Billions Club

Selena Gomez, a name synonymous with pop stardom, has once again left her mark in the world of music, this time alongside Nigerian singer and rapper, Rema. Their collaboration, “Calm Down,” has achieved the remarkable feat of joining Spotify’s illustrious “Billions Club.”

The announcement was made by Spotify Africa via their Instagram account, where they celebrated Rema as the first African artist-led track to reach a billion streams on the platform. Selena Gomez, known for her multifaceted talents, also took to her Instagram to share the exhilarating news and convey her heartfelt appreciation to her fans.

In her Instagram Stories, Gomez shared the post with the message, “I’m so grateful. Love you @heisrema!” This public acknowledgment of their achievement underscores the significance of “Calm Down” in both artists’ careers.

This latest achievement comes just two months after the former Disney star expressed her admiration for her collaboration with the African sensation. In a heartfelt Instagram post, she wrote, “This man has changed my life forever. Rema, thank you for choosing me to be a part of one of the biggest songs in the world. Love you forever. @heisrema.” The post was accompanied by a carousel of images that captured their creative journey.

“Calm Down” wasted no time in making its mark in the music industry, promptly earning a spot on Billboard’s Hot 100 list. Its rapid success underscores the undeniable synergy between Selena Gomez and Rema, capturing the hearts of music enthusiasts worldwide.

At the young age of 23, Rema, a gifted artist, offered insights into their collaborative journey in an interview with Billboard. He illuminated the natural evolution of their partnership, stating, “It began with friendship, then merging our teams, and now everyone feels like one big family. The process was incredibly organic, and the magnitude of our success astonishes me.”

Notably, this isn’t the first time Selena Gomez has made her way into the exclusive “Billions Club” on Spotify. In May, her 2019 hit, “Lose You To Love Me,” achieved the billion-stream milestone, solidifying her status as a music industry powerhouse.

As Selena Gomez and Rema continue to celebrate their remarkable success with “Calm Down,” their collaboration serves as a testament to the power of music to bridge cultures and connect artists from different corners of the world. Their achievement in the “Billions Club” is not only a recognition of their talent but also a testament to the global appeal of their music.
